The focus of Warner’s Equity Forum 2025 is to highlight proven practices and successful models that access the strengths and assets of our families and community partners to improve the learning environment for students at the classroom level. We seek to enhance communication, collaboration, and coordination among all stakeholders that can and do effectively impact learning and the mental and emotional health of students and ensure their success in school.

The Equity Forum 2025 will address related issues, questions and concerns and topics such as:

  • How to identify successful partnership models that effectively engage families and community partners
  • How can school districts ensure culturally responsive practices in their schools and classrooms?
  • How can schools better leverage the many strengths, wealth of knowledge and contributions of parents, families and community to enhance academic success?
     

Panelists:

Crystal Clark, Executive Director of Student Support Services, Rochester City School District

Elizabeth Devaney, Director of Whole Child Connection, The Children’s Institute

Joseph Jackson, Director of Wellness and Equity, Rush-Henrietta Central School District

Brian Lewis, Executive Director of ROC the Future Alliance

The panel will be moderated by Patrick McCue, Assistant Professor of Educational Leadership at the Warner School of Education and Human Development and a former K-12 school and district leader. Opening remarks from Melissa Sturge-Apple, Interim Dean of the Warner School.

The event is sponsored by the Warner School's K-12 Educational Leadership Department.
